
Product Hunt Forums β Changes in the last few days and where to take them next?
As I spend some time here (sometimes more than is healthy), I captured the Product Hunt forum changes "in real time".
I noticed:
Capturing online users (probably reading a specific forum)
Time of posting the post
View counters under the post
Search option for all threads and Recent comments
New Category β "vibecoding" is popular now π
Is there anything else that you would welcome?
I'll start:
π€ Collaborative Forum posts with at least 2 users.
